from PyQt4.QtCore import *
|
|
from PyKDE4.polkitqt import *
|
|
import dbus
|
|
import dbus.service
|
|
import dbus.mainloop.qt
|
|
import sys
|
|
|
|
class PkExampleHelperApplication(QCoreApplication):
|
|
def __init__(self,argv):
|
|
QCoreApplication.__init__(self,argv)
|
|
print("Creating Helper")
|
|
|
|
system_bus = dbus.SystemBus()
|
|
self.name = dbus.service.BusName("org.qt.policykit.examples", system_bus)
|
|
self.service = PkExampleService(system_bus, '/')
|
|
|
|
# // Normally you will set a timeout so your application can
|
|
# // free some resources of the poor client machine ;)
|
|
# QTimer::singleShot(MINUTE, this, SLOT(quit()));
|
|
|
|
class PkExampleService(dbus.service.Object):
|
|
|
|
@dbus.service.method("org.qt.policykit.examples", in_signature='s',
|
|
out_signature='s', sender_keyword='sender')
|
|
def play(self, user, sender=None):
|
|
print("Calling user: "+str(user))
|
|
print("sender: " + str(sender))
|
|
|
|
# here you need to notice two important things:
|
|
# 1st 'sender' is the service name of the caller
|
|
# with it we can check if the caller is authorized to
|
|
# do the following action
|
|
# 2nd the "true" parameter, this is REALLY important, you MUST
|
|
# allways set it to true if you are in the helper. This way
|
|
# one shot actions can be properly revoked, use "true" even
|
|
# if your action aren't one shot, since they can easyly changed
|
|
# by any PolicyKit Authorization application.
|
|
result = PolkitQt.Auth.isCallerAuthorized("org.qt.policykit.examples.play", sender, True)
|
|
print("result: "+str(result))
|
|
if result == PolkitQt.Auth.Yes:
|
|
print(str(user) + " can play")
|
|
return str(user) + " can play"
|
|
else:
|
|
print("Sorry " + str(user) + " can not play")
|
|
return "Sorry " + str(user) + " can not play"
|
|
|
|
def main():
|
|
dbus.mainloop.qt.DBusQtMainLoop(set_as_default=True)
|
|
example = PkExampleHelperApplication(sys.argv)
|
|
return example.exec_();
|
|
main()
